MADONNA SCRAPS PLANNED AUSSIE SHOWS

The world economic crisis has prompted MADONNA to scrap shows in Australia.
Madonna had planned to perform at Sydney's ANZ Stadium and Melbourne's Docklands in January (09), according to the Sydney Sunday Telegraph newspaper, but the current global financial downturn means the pop superstar can no longer justify high-price tickets, so she has scrapped the dates.
Australian promoter Michael Coppel has confirmed the shows were planned - and tickets were due to go on sale in November (08).
And Madonna isn't the only big name who has pulled out of Aussie tour plans because of the weak dollar - Neil Diamond, Sir Paul MCCartney, The Eagles, Green Day and Metallica have also put tours on hold because of the economic crisis, according to the publication.
Coppel says, "Everyone is feeling their way. The risk level has gone up substantially.''
